Output a84deacf9740aa4dfdbd372321101cef0c70e7b1ec47031a85d68af5b1b3d8c9:1

value
43361490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b84faf539aaa4753f64816ebdf476c9abcddb35 OP_EQUAL
address
3Cx8Lmkgb3Ec3AyvbRdtvn5pxvEkiHu4zQ
transaction
a84deacf9740aa4dfdbd372321101cef0c70e7b1ec47031a85d68af5b1b3d8c9
confirmations
440507
spent
true